news 2026/5/26 8:24:23

veScale:终极PyTorch分布式训练框架完整指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
veScale:终极PyTorch分布式训练框架完整指南

veScale:终极PyTorch分布式训练框架完整指南

【免费下载链接】veScaleA PyTorch Native LLM Training Framework项目地址: https://gitcode.com/gh_mirrors/ve/veScale

veScale是一个基于PyTorch原生的大规模语言模型训练框架,专为简化分布式训练而设计。作为现代化的分布式训练框架,它让用户能够在无需修改模型代码的情况下,轻松实现多GPU训练和超大规模模型扩展。

🚀 veScale的核心优势

veScale致力于解决传统分布式训练框架的痛点,提供真正意义上的"零模型代码修改"体验。无论你是新手还是经验丰富的开发者,都能快速上手并享受其带来的便利。

无代码入侵的分布式训练

传统分布式训练往往需要开发者深度介入模型代码,而veScale通过其创新的单设备抽象能力,让开发者可以像编写单机模型一样编写代码,框架自动处理复杂的多设备并行化。

自动并行化规划

veScale支持多维并行化策略,包括:

  • 张量并行:将大模型切分到多个GPU上
  • 流水线并行:将模型按层分配到不同设备
  • 数据并行:同时处理多个数据批次
  • 专家并行:专门针对MoE模型的优化方案

📋 快速开始指南

环境准备

确保你的系统满足以下要求:

  • Python 3.7或更高版本
  • PyTorch 1.8或更高版本
  • CUDA兼容的GPU设备

安装步骤

git clone https://gitcode.com/gh_mirrors/ve/veScale.git cd veScale pip install -r requirements.txt

🎯 实际应用场景

大规模语言模型训练

veScale在GPT-3、LLaMA等超大规模语言模型的训练中表现出色。通过其自动并行化功能,用户可以在不修改模型代码的情况下,将模型扩展到数百个GPU上进行训练。

混合专家模型优化

对于Mixture-of-Experts模型,veScale提供了专门的专家并行策略,能够显著提升训练效率。

🔧 高级特性详解

分布式张量技术

veScale基于PyTorch DTensor构建,提供了全局张量语义,同时支持本地分片在多设备上的分布。

自动检查点重分片

veScale支持在线自动重分片功能,能够在不同集群规模和并行策略之间无缝切换。

💡 最佳实践建议

  1. 模型设计:按照单设备思维设计模型架构
  2. 数据预处理:优化数据加载和预处理流程
  3. 监控调试:充分利用veScale提供的监控工具

🌟 未来发展展望

veScale仍在快速发展中,未来将支持更多先进的特性,包括编译模式优化和混合并行策略。

通过veScale,分布式训练不再是少数专家的专利,而是每个PyTorch开发者都能轻松掌握的技能。无论你的模型规模如何,veScale都能为你提供高效、易用的分布式训练解决方案。

【免费下载链接】veScaleA PyTorch Native LLM Training Framework项目地址: https://gitcode.com/gh_mirrors/ve/veScale

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/26 5:37:33

终极指南:使用Syncthing Tray轻松管理您的文件同步

终极指南:使用Syncthing Tray轻松管理您的文件同步 【免费下载链接】syncthingtray Tray application and Dolphin/Plasma integration for Syncthing 项目地址: https://gitcode.com/gh_mirrors/sy/syncthingtray 在当今多设备时代,文件同步已成…

作者头像 李华
网站建设 2026/5/25 22:59:41

EmotiVoice赋能传统家电智能化升级

EmotiVoice赋能传统家电智能化升级 在智能音箱早已走进千家万户的今天,人们开始追问:为什么家里的冰箱、空调、洗衣机还只能“滴滴”两声报警?当语音助手能在深夜轻声安慰情绪低落的用户时,我们的家电是否也能学会“温柔提醒”而不…

作者头像 李华
网站建设 2026/5/26 7:27:26

【光照】[PBR][几何遮蔽]实现方法对比

几何遮蔽的基本流程几何遮蔽(G)在BRDF中用于模拟微表面间的自阴影和遮蔽效应,其计算流程通常分为三个步骤:‌遮蔽项计算‌:光线入射方向的遮挡概率‌阴影项计算‌:视线方向的遮挡概率‌联合计算‌:将两者结合形成完整的…

作者头像 李华
网站建设 2026/5/26 6:57:57

EmotiVoice支持离线模式以增强数据安全

EmotiVoice:构建安全、智能的本地化语音合成新范式 在医疗报告朗读、金融客服播报、儿童教育设备交互等场景中,一个共同的需求正日益凸显——如何在不牺牲语音质量的前提下,确保用户输入的每一段文字都始终留在本地? 这不仅是隐私…

作者头像 李华
网站建设 2026/5/24 13:36:14

Cosmos Server未来规划:构建智能自托管生态系统的完整蓝图

Cosmos Server未来规划:构建智能自托管生态系统的完整蓝图 【免费下载链接】Cosmos-Server ☁️ The Most Secure and Easy Selfhosted Home Server. Take control of your data and privacy without sacrificing security and stability (Authentication, anti-DDO…

作者头像 李华
网站建设 2026/5/25 13:58:02

PFC(Priority-based Flow Control,基于优先级的流量控制)

在华三(H3C)交换机中,PFC(基于优先级的流量控制)是一个关键的、用于构建无损以太网的技术,但其应用非常具有场景针对性,主要在需要零丢包保障的高性能计算和存储网络中才被广泛应用。PFC&#x…

作者头像 李华